AI Fundamentals

What Is Reinforcement Learning? Definition, How It Works, and Key Applications

One-Sentence Definition

Reinforcement learning (RL) is a type of machine learning where an agent learns to make decisions by taking actions in an environment and receiving rewards or penalties based on the outcomes.

How It Works

In reinforcement learning, there is no labeled dataset. Instead, an agent interacts with an environment over many episodes. At each step, the agent observes the current state, chooses an action, receives a reward signal, and transitions to a new state. The goal is to learn a policy -- a mapping from states to actions -- that maximizes cumulative reward over time.

The challenge is credit assignment: when a chess game ends in a loss 40 moves later, which early move was the mistake? RL algorithms solve this through techniques like temporal difference learning and Monte Carlo methods that propagate future rewards backward to earlier decisions. Deep reinforcement learning combines these ideas with neural networks, letting agents handle high-dimensional inputs like raw game pixels or robotic sensor data.

Famous milestones include DeepMind's AlphaGo (2016), which beat the world Go champion using a combination of deep RL and tree search, and OpenAI Five (2019), which defeated professional Dota 2 teams. More recently, reinforcement learning from human feedback (RLHF) became a critical ingredient in making large language models like ChatGPT and Claude more helpful and less harmful. In RLHF, human raters rank model outputs, a reward model is trained on those rankings, and the LLM is fine-tuned to maximize the reward model's score.

Why It Matters

RL is the go-to paradigm when you need an AI to make sequential decisions under uncertainty. It drives autonomous vehicle planning, robotic manipulation, data-center cooling optimization (Google used RL to cut cooling energy by 40%), and game AI. Its role in LLM alignment -- shaping models to be safe and useful through RLHF and its successors like DPO (direct preference optimization) -- makes it one of the most consequential techniques in current AI development.

Key Takeaway

Reinforcement learning teaches agents through rewards and penalties rather than labeled examples, and it is essential both for decision-making AI and for aligning large language models with human preferences.

Part of the AI Weekly Glossary.